Giriş
Kontent.ai, işletmelerin API'leri kullanarak birden fazla kanalda içerik yönetmesini ve sunmasını sağlayan başsız bir içerik yönetim sistemidir (CMS). Başlıksız CMS'lerde olduğu gibi, Kontent.ai içeriğin ön uçta nasıl sunulacağı konusunda önemli bir esneklik sunarken, arama motoru optimizasyonu (SEO) için optimizasyon hem teknik hem de sayfa içi stratejilere dikkat edilmesini gerektirir. Kontent.ai SEO' nuzun tamamen optimize edildiğinden emin olmak, yüksek sıralamalar elde etmek ve organik trafik çekmek için çok önemlidir.
Bu kılavuzda, web sitenizin arama motorları için tamamen optimize edilmesini sağlamak için meta veri yönetimi, sayfa performansı, yapılandırılmış veriler ve daha fazlası gibi temel hususları kapsayan Kontent.ai için SEO'yu optimize etmek için en iyi uygulamaları ve stratejileri keşfedeceğiz.
SEO Kontent.ai Web Siteleri İçin Neden Önemli?
Başlıksız bir CMS olarak Kontent.ai, geliştiricilerin ve içerik oluşturucuların içeriği bir arka uç sisteminde yönetmesine ve özel ön uçlar aracılığıyla oluşturmasına olanak tanır. Bununla birlikte, SEO otomatik olarak ele alınmaz, yani hem sayfa içi hem de teknik SEO optimizasyonlarının ön uçta yapıldığından emin olmanız gerekir.
Kontent.ai için SEO optimizasyonunun temel faydaları şunlardır:
-
Geliştirilmiş arama görünürlüğü: Arama motorlarının içeriğinizi tarayabilmesini ve dizine ekleyebilmesini sağlamak, sitenizin arama motoru sonuç sayfalarında (SERP'ler) daha üst sıralarda yer almasına yardımcı olur.
-
Daha iyi kullanıcı deneyimi: Optimize edilmiş sayfalar daha hızlı yüklenerek kullanıcılar için daha ilgi çekici hale gelir ve bu da SEO performansını artırır.
-
Daha yüksek organik trafik: Siteniz iyi optimize edildiğinde, organik arama sonuçlarından ziyaretçi çekme olasılığı daha yüksektir, bu da uzun vadeli trafik ve büyüme sağlar.
Kontent.ai için Önemli SEO Hususları
1. Meta Verileri Yönetme (Başlık Etiketleri, Meta Açıklamalar ve Başlıklar)
Başlık etiketleri, meta açıklamalar ve başlık etiketleri gibi sayfa içi SEO öğeleri, arama motorlarının sayfalarınızın içeriğini anlamasına yardımcı olmada çok önemli bir rol oynar. Kontent.ai başsız bir CMS olduğundan, meta veriler Next.js, Nuxt . js veya Gatsby gibi çerçeveler kullanılarak ön uçta yönetilmelidir.
-
Başlık Etiketleri: Her sayfanın benzersiz, anahtar kelime açısından zengin bir başlık etiketi olmalıdır. Başlık etiketleri içeriği doğru bir şekilde tanımlamalı ve daha iyi sıralama için ilgili anahtar kelimeleri içermelidir.
-
Meta Açıklamaları: Sayfanın içeriğini 150-160 karakterle özetleyen meta açıklamalar yazın. Arama sonuçlarındaki tıklama oranlarını (TO) artırmak için hedef anahtar kelimeleri ekleyin.
-
Başlıklar (H1, H2, vb.): İçeriği mantıklı bir şekilde düzenlemek için yapılandırılmış başlık etiketleri kullanın. H1 etiketi birincil anahtar kelimeyi içermeli ve H2/H3 etiketleri içeriği alt bölümlere ayırmalıdır.
Next.js'de meta verileri yönetmek için örnek:
import Head from 'next/head'; export default function BlogPost({ post }) { return ( <> <Head> <title>{post.title} | Kontent.ai SEO</title> <meta name="description" content={post.excerpt} /> </Head> <h1>{post.title}</h1> {/* İçeriğinizin geri kalanı */} </> ); }
Ranktracker'ın SEO Denetim aracı, Kontent.ai-powered sitenizdeki eksik veya yanlış yapılandırılmış meta etiketleri ve başl ıkları belirlemeye yardımcı olabilir ve her sayfanın SEO için optimize edilmesini sağlar.
2. URL Yapıları ve Kanonik Etiketler
Temiz ve açıklayıcı URL'lerin yanı sıra doğru şekilde uygulanan kanonik etiketler, yinelenen içerik sorunlarından kaçınmak ve arama motorlarının sayfalarınızın doğru sürümünü dizine eklemesini sağlamak için çok önemlidir.
-
SEO Dostu URL'ler: URL'lerinizin açıklayıcı, anahtar kelime açısından zengin ve okunması kolay olduğundan emin olun. URL'lerde uzun ve gereksiz parametrelerden kaçının. Örneğin,
example.com/kontent-seo-guide
,example.com/page?id=123
'ten daha iyidir. -
Kanonik Etiketler: Yinelenen veya benzer içerik olduğunda arama motorlarına bir sayfanın hangi sürümünün dizine eklenmesi gerektiğini bildirmek için kanonik etiketleri kullanın. Bu, özellikle içeriğin birden fazla URL'de görünebileceği e-ticaret siteleri veya bloglar için önemlidir.
Next.js'de kanonik etiket örneği:
import Head from 'next/head'; export default function ProductPage({ product }) { return ( <Head> <link rel="canonical" href={`https://www.example.com/products/${product.slug}`} /> </Head> ); }
Ranktracker'ın SEO Denetim aracı, yinelenen içerik sorunlarını tespit edebilir ve Kontent.ai sitenizde kanonik etiketlerin düzgün bir şekilde uygulandığından emin olabilir.
3. Sunucu Tarafı Oluşturma (SSR) ve Statik Site Oluşturma (SSG)
Kontent.ai ile oluşturulanlar gibi başsız CMS destekli web siteleri için Sunucu Tarafı Oluşturma (SSR) ve Statik Site Oluşturma (SSG), arama motorlarının içeriği yüklemek için JavaScript'e güvenmek yerine tamamen işlenmiş HTML içeriğine erişebilmelerini sağlamak için önemlidir.
-
SSR (Server-Side Rendering): SSR'de sayfalar her istek için sunucuda oluşturulur ve dinamik içeriğin arama motorları tarafından anında erişilebilir olması sağlanır.
-
SSG (Statik Site Üretimi): Sayfalar, derleme sırasında statik HTML dosyalarına önceden işlenerek hızlı yükleme süreleri sağlanır ve içeriğin arama motorları tarafından taranması kolaylaştırılır.
Next.js gibi çerçeveler için içeriğin türüne bağlı olarak hem SSR hem de SSG uygulayabilirsiniz. SSG bloglar gibi statik içerikler için idealken, SSR ürün listeleri gibi dinamik sayfalar için daha iyidir.
Next.js'de SSG örneği:
export async function getStaticProps() { const data = await fetchKontentData(); return { props: { data, }, }; }
Ranktracker'ın Page Speed Insights aracı, SSR ve SSG sayfalarının performansını izlemeye ve optimize etmeye yardımcı olarak her ikisinin de hızlı ve SEO dostu olmasını sağlayabilir.
4. Görüntü Optimizasyonu
Görselleri optimize etmek, hızlı sayfa yükleme süreleri ve iyi bir SEO için kritik öneme sahiptir. Kontent.ai, API aracılığıyla medya varlıklarını yönetmenize ve sunmanıza olanak tanır, ancak performansı sağlamak için görüntü optimizasyonu ön uçta ele alınmalıdır.
-
Tembel Yükleme: Görüntülerin yüklenmesini ihtiyaç duyulana kadar ertelemek için tembel yüklemeyi kullanın, bu da ilk sayfa yükleme sürelerini iyileştirir.
-
Duyarlı Görüntüler: Görüntüleri farklı cihazlar için doğru boyutlarda sunun. Next.js kullanıyorsanız, otomatik görüntü optimizasyonu için yerleşik
next/image
bileşeninden yararlanabilirsiniz.
next/image
kullanarak görüntü optimizasyonu örneği:
import Image from 'next/image'; export default function BlogImage({ src, alt }) { return ( <Image src={src} alt={alt} width={800} height={600} layout="responsive" /> ); }
Erişilebilirliği artırmak ve arama motorlarının görselin neyi temsil ettiğini anlamasına yardımcı olmak için her görselin alt metni olduğundan emin olun.
Ranktracker'ın Page Speed Insights aracı, görsel optimizasyonunuzu değerlendirmenize yardımcı olabilir ve yükleme sürelerini ve kullanıcı deneyimini iyileştirmek için öneriler sunabilir.
5. Yapılandırılmış Veri ve Şema İşaretleme
Şema işaretleme yoluyla yapılandırılmış veri eklemek, arama motorlarının sayfalarınızın içeriğini daha iyi anlamasına yardımcı olur ve zengin snippet 'lerde veya diğer gelişmiş arama sonuçlarında görünme şansını artırır.
- JSON-LD: Sitenize yapılandırılmış veriler eklemek için JSON-LD kullanın. Bu, ürün ayrıntıları, makale meta verileri veya ekmek kırıntısı navigasyonu gibi bilgileri içerebilir.
Kontent.ai-powered bir web sitesi için yaygın yapılandırılmış veri türleri şunlardır:
-
Makaleler: Blog yazıları ve haber makaleleri için.
-
Ürünler: E-Ticaret web siteleri için.
-
Ekmek kırıntıları: Arama motorlarının ve kullanıcıların site hiyerarşisini anlamalarına yardımcı olmak için.
Next.js'de JSON-LD kullanarak yapılandırılmış veri ekleme örneği:
import Head from 'next/head'; export default function BlogPost({ post }) { const structuredData = { "@context": "https://schema.org", "@type": "Article", "headline": post.title, "description": post.excerpt, "author": { "@type": "Person", "name": post.author.name }, "datePublished": post.publishedAt, }; return ( <Head> <script type="application/ld+json"> {JSON.stringify(structuredData)} </script> </Head> ); }
Ranktracker'ın SERP Denetleyicisi, sayfalarınızın arama sonuçlarında nasıl performans gösterdiğini izlemeye ve zengin snippet' lerde görünme fırsatlarını belirlemeye yardımcı olabilir.
6. XML Site Haritaları ve Robots.txt
XML site haritaları ve robots.txt dosyaları, arama motorlarının web sitenizi verimli bir şekilde keşfetmesine ve taramasına yardımcı olur.
-
XML Site Haritası: Kontent.ai web siteniz için otomatik olarak bir XML site haritası oluşturmak için Next.js veya Gatsby gibi araçları kullanın. Site haritasının tüm ilgili sayfaları içerdiğinden ve oturum açma veya yönetici bölümleri gibi gereksiz veya hassas sayfaları hariç tuttuğundan emin olun.
-
Robots.txt: Robots.txt dosyası, arama motorlarının web sitenizin hangi bölümlerini tarayabileceğini kontrol eder. Arama motorlarının önemli sayfaları taramasına izin verirken alakasız içeriğin dizine eklenmesini önlemek için robots.txt kullanmak önemlidir.
Next.js için otomatik olarak bir site haritası ve robots.txt oluşturmak üzere next-sitemap kullanabilirsiniz:
npm install next-sitemap
next-sitemap.config.js
içinde örnek yapılandırma:
module.exports = { siteUrl: 'https://www.example.com', generateRobotsTxt: true, };
Site haritanızı Google Search Console 'a gönderin ve arama motorlarının web sitenizi nasıl taradığını izleyin.
7. Sayfa Hızı ve Performans Optimizasyonu
Sayfa hızı, özellikle Google'ın yükleme süreleri, etkileşim ve düzen kararlılığı gibi metriklere odaklanan Core Web Vitals güncellemesiyle birlikte kritik bir sıralama faktörüdür.
-
CSS, JavaScript ve HTML'nin küçültülmesi: Dosya boyutlarını küçültmek ve yükleme sürelerini iyileştirmek için tüm varlıkları küçültün.
-
Prefetching ve Caching: Kaynakları daha verimli yüklemek için caching ve prefetching kullanın. Bu, site hızını ve kullanıcı deneyimini iyileştirmeye yardımcı olur.
-
**İçerik Dağıtım Ağı (CDN)
)**: Gecikmeyi azaltmak ve farklı bölgelerdeki kullanıcılar için daha hızlı yükleme süreleri sağlamak için içeriğinizi bir CDN aracılığıyla sunun.
Ranktracker'ın Sayfa Hızı Analizleri aracı, sitenizin yükleme sürelerini izlemenize yardımcı olabilir ve sitenizin performansını optimize etmek için eyleme geçirilebilir bilgiler sağlayabilir.
8. Mobil Optimizasyon ve Mobil Öncelikli İndeksleme
Google'ın mobil öncelikli indekslemesi ile Kontent.ai-powered web sitenizin mobil kullanıcılar için tamamen optimize edildiğinden emin olmanız çok önemlidir.
-
Duyarlı Tasarım: Web sitenizin tamamen duyarlı olduğundan ve farklı ekran boyutlarına iyi uyum sağladığından emin olun.
-
Mobil Hız Optimizasyonu: Mobil cihazlarda yükleme sürelerini iyileştirmek için görüntüleri optimize edin, dosya boyutlarını azaltın ve ağır komut dosyalarının kullanımını en aza indirin.
Ranktracker'ın Mobil SEO aracı, sitenizinmobil cihazlarda ne kadar iyi performans gösterdiğine dair içgörüler sağlar ve performansın iyileştirilebileceği alanları belirlemeye yardımcı olur.
9. Analitik ve Performans Takibi
SEO çalışmalarınızın performansını takip etmek, sürekli iyileştirme için çok önemlidir. Analitik araçlarını entegre ederek kullanıcıların sitenizle nasıl etkileşime girdiğini ve SEO stratejinizin ne kadar iyi çalıştığını izleyebilirsiniz.
- Google Analytics: Sayfa görüntülemeleri, kullanıcı davranışları ve dönüşümler gibi metrikleri izlemek için web sitenize Google Analytics ekleyin. Google Analytics'i Next.js gibi framework'lere kolayca entegre edebilirsiniz.
Google Analytics'i Next.js'ye entegre etme örneği:
import Script from 'next/script'; export default function MyApp({ Component, pageProps }) { return ( <> <Script src="https://www.googletagmanager.com/gtag/js?id=GA_TRACKING_ID" strategy="afterInteractive" /> <Script id="google-analytics" strategy="afterInteractive"> {` window.dataLayer = window.dataLayer || []; function gtag(){dataLayer.push(arguments);} gtag('js', new Date()); gtag('config', 'GA_TRACKING_ID'); `} </Script> <Component {...pageProps} /> </> ); }
Hemen çıkma oranları ve dönüşümler gibi önemli metrikleri izleyerek SEO stratejinizi sürekli olarak geliştirebilir ve veriye dayalı kararlar alabilirsiniz.
Kontent.ai SEO için En İyi Uygulamalar
Kontent.ai SEO'nuzu optimize ederken takip etmeniz gereken birkaç en iyi uygulama:
-
İçeriğinizi düzenli olarak güncelleyin: Yeni, alakalı içerik, arama motorlarına sitenizin aktif olduğunu ve kullanıcılara değer sağladığını gösterir.
-
Bozuk bağlantıları izleyin ve düzeltin: Sitenizdeki kırık bağlantıları izlemek ve düzeltmek için Ranktracker gibi araçları kullanın ve sorunsuz bir kullanıcı deneyimi sağlayın.
-
Sesli arama için optimize edin: Sesli arama yükselmeye devam ederken, içeriğinizi doğal dil sorguları ve uzun kuyruklu anahtar kelimeler için optimize etmek sıralama şansınızı artırabilir.
Ranktracker Kontent.ai SEO'ya Nasıl Yardımcı Olabilir?
Ranktracker, Kontent.ai sitenizin SEO performansını izlemenize, optimize etmenize ve geliştirmenize yardımcı olacak bir dizi araç sağlar:
-
Anahtar Kelime Bulucu: Web sitenizde hedeflemek için ilgili anahtar kelimeleri keşfedin ve içeriğinizin en değerli arama terimleri için optimize edilmesini sağlayın.
-
Sıralama İzleyici: Anahtar kelime sıralamalarınızı izleyin ve Kontent.ai sitenizin zaman içinde arama motoru sonuçlarında ne kadar iyi performans gösterdiğini takip edin.
-
SEO Denetimi: Kırık bağlantılar, yavaş sayfa hızı veya eksik meta veriler gibi teknik SEO sorunlarını belirleyin ve sitenizin performansını artırmak için bunları çözün.
-
Backlink Monitörü: SEO çalışmalarınızı destekleyen güçlü, yetkili bir bağlantı profili oluşturduğunuzdan emin olmak için sitenize gelen geri bağlantıları izleyin.
-
SERP Checker: Sitenizin arama sonuçlarında nasıl performans gösterdiğini analiz edin ve rakiplerinizle karşılaştırarak SEO stratejinizi ayarlamanıza yardımcı olun.
Sonuç
Kontent.ai SEO optimizasyonu, web sitenizin arama motoru sonuçlarında iyi sıralarda yer almasını sağlamak için teknik yapılandırmalar, sayfa içi SEO uygulamaları ve performans optimizasyonunun bir kombinasyonunu içerir. Yapılandırılmış verilerden yararlanarak, meta verileri optimize ederek, sayfa hızını iyileştirerek ve görüntüleri etkili bir şekilde yöneterek, Kontent.ai destekli web sitenizin SEO dostu olmasını ve organik trafik çekmesini sağlayabilirsiniz.
Etkili SEO için Hepsi Bir Arada Platform
Her başarılı işletmenin arkasında güçlü bir SEO kampanyası vardır. Ancak sayısız optimizasyon aracı ve tekniği arasından seçim yapmak, nereden başlayacağınızı bilmek zor olabilir. Artık korkmayın, çünkü size yardımcı olacak bir şeyim var. Etkili SEO için Ranktracker hepsi bir arada platformunu sunuyoruz
Sonunda Ranktracker'a kaydı tamamen ücretsiz olarak açtık!
Ücretsiz bir hesap oluşturunVeya kimlik bilgilerinizi kullanarak oturum açın
Ranktracker'ın SEO araçları ile SEO çalışmalarınızı izleyebilir ve optimize edebilir, arama motoru sıralamalarında uzun vadeli başarı sağlayabilirsiniz. İster bir blog, ister bir e-ticaret platformu veya karmaşık bir kurumsal web sitesi oluşturuyor olun, Ranktracker Kontent.ai ile SEO hedeflerinize ulaşmanıza yardımcı olabilir.